web-dev-qa-db-ja.com

Gnomeの壊れたスプラッシュ画面

今日はgnomeでUbuntu 13.04をインストールしました(最初のUbuntu 13.04、次にapt-get install gnome-Shell)。この後、私のブート画面は壊れています、あなたはここでこれを見ることができます:

broken screen

これは、Ubuntu 12.04およびUbuntu 12.10でインストール後gnome-Shell(gnome 3デスクトップ環境の場合)も、シャットダウン時および起動時に。どうすれば修正できますか?

グラフィックカードとドライバーに関する追加情報:

名前:GeForce GTX 560 Ti

ドライバー:310.44

1
Kenneth Veipert

私はまったく同じ問題を抱えていて、(私にとっては)実用的な解決策を見つけました。このブログの元の情報: http://jechem.blogspot.be/2011/04/fix-plymouth-splash-screen-in-ubuntu-on.html

最初に、次のコマンドを実行してhwinfoをインストールします。

Sudo apt-get install v86d hwinfo

インストール後、次のコマンドを実行し、最高の解像度を書き留めます。

Sudo hwinfo --framebuffer

私にとっては、これはMode 0x0361:1280x800(+5120)、24ビット、次のファイルを編集します:

gksu gedit /etc/default/grub

これにより、GRUB= configファイルが開かれます。ここでGRUB_CMDLINE_LINUX_DEFAULT = "quiet splash"を探し、次のように変更し、解像度を変更します。私も色深度を追加します(私にとっては24は16または32です)。

G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nomodeset video=uvesafb:mode_option=1280x800-24,mtrr=3,scroll=ywrap"

次に、次の行を見つけ(必要に応じてコメントを外し)、解像度を再度変更します。色深度は含めないことに注意してください。

GRUB_GFXMODE=1280x800

保存して終了し、次のファイルを編集します。

gksu gedit /etc/initramfs-tools/modules

ファイルの最後までスクロールして、次の行を追加し、以前と同じように解像度と色深度を再度追加します。

uvesafb mode_option=1280x800-24 mtrr=3 scroll=ywrap

次に、ターミナルで次のコマンドを入力し、再起動します。

echo FRAMEBUFFER=y | Sudo tee /etc/initramfs-tools/conf.d/splash
Sudo update-grub
Sudo update-initramfs -u

私にとってこれは問題を解決し、他のすべての提案とスクリプトを試しましたが、どれも機能しませんでしたが、これはうまくいきます!

2
DanFritz

@JackLock、おそらくあなたの問題はgnome-Shellとは無関係です。 NVIDIA独自のドライバーをインストールしたことが原因です。 このスレッド を検索します。 Ubuntuフォーラムでも同様の議論がたくさんあります。あらゆる種類の回避策がありますが、この問題には修正や解決策はありません。

0
Kom-Si